STEPHEN
WILLIAM DICKSON
Senior Valuer & Property Consultant
VALUERS REG'N No 1503
QUALIFICATIONS: Associate
Australian Property Institute (AAPI)
Registered to value all property without limitations
under the Valuers Registration Act, 1975. Graduate
Diploma Urban Estate Management ~ Faculty of Architecture & Building,
University of Technology Sydney
VALUATION EXPERIENCE:
1962-1966 Cadet Valuer, Sydney Water Board
1966-1970 Valuer ~ Sydney Water Board
1970-1973 Valuer ~ Australian Taxation Office, Sydney
1972 Seconded to Dept. Navy Team & responsible
for Valuation of all land, buildings, docks, wharfs
etc on Cockatoo Island for Lease from Commonwealth
Government to Vickers Cockatoo
1974-1978 Valuer ~ NSW Dept of Housing
1978-1985 Senior Land Purchasing Officer NSW Dept
Housing. In charge of 12 Valuers and responsible
for all valuations, property acquisitions and disposals
throughout NSW.
1979-1982 Part Time Lecturer in Real Estate, Sydney
and North Sydney Technical Colleges. Correspondence
Teacher in Valuation, Sydney Technical College.
1985-1988 Private Valuation Practice at Longueville,
Lane Cove. Specialising in valuation and acquisition
of englobo residential land.
1988-2002 Partner (Director) Walsh & Monaghan
Pty Ltd, Nowra. Valuing all classes of property for
major banks and other lending institutions. Contract
Valuers for Shoalhaven, Eurobodalla, Kiama & Shellharbour
Councils as well as numerous Government Departments
including RTA, Dept of Planning and Dept of Housing.
Extensive court experience as an expert witness in
Land and Environment Court, Family Law Court, Taxation
Board of Review etc.
2002-2006 Consultant Valuer with W.McI. Carpenter & Associates.
Wide and continuing experience in residential and
retail valuations and rental determinations for the
API. Recently valued 'The Grand' retail complex in
Bowral and currently valuing a small group of shops
in Tahmoor.

GREGORY
JOHN OLIVER
Senior Valuer & Property Consultant
VALUERS REG’N
No 1718
QUALIFICATIONS:
Associate Australian Property Institute (AAPI) (since
1977) formerly Australian Institue of Valuers and Land
Economists). Registered Valuer without Limitation
No 1718 (since 1979) Real Estate Valuers Registration
Board of New South Wales. Registered Valuer No 1651
(1988 to 2004) Rural and Urban Valuer, Valuers Registration
Board of Queensland. Qualified Land Valuer No 1877
(1992 to 2002) with Limitation Valuers Qualification
Board of Victoria. Completed Real Estate Certificate
1986. Advanced Diploma in Local and Applied History University
of New England Completed 2000.
VALUATION EXPERIENCE:
1971-1985 Valuer ~ Valuer-General’s Department
1985-1994 Senior Valuer ~ Richardson & Wrench
1994-2002 Director of Valuations ~ Craig Miller Pty
Limited
Valuations of a wide range of properties with particular
emphasis on retail (including major shopping centres),
commercial buildings, industrial buildings, but also
including development sites and projects, rural home
sites and residential properties. Purposes of valuations
vary, but include purchase, sale, mortgage security,
asset revaluations and compulsory acquisition by Government
authorities. Reviews are undertaken of rating valuations
and market rental reviews are undertaken on behalf
of both lessors and lessees. Valuation reports are
often prepared for court related matters and evidence
is given as an expert witness as a follow up to many
of these matters.
